The classic cruise product of the ‘Chaotian Series’ features the classic route operated by two cruise ships, ‘Changhang Chaotian Haoyue’ and ‘Changhang Xinghe’. The ‘Changhang Chaotian Palace’ has a passenger capacity of 600, while the ‘Changhang Chaotian Gate’ can accommodate 800 passengers. The exterior design of the cruise ships is streamlined and dynamic, with a catamaran design for enhanced safety and stability.
The viewing areas are equipped with hollow curtain wall glass, providing a broad visual experience. The ‘Chaotian Series’ cruises operate on the classic Liangjiang tour route, with a sailing time of 45 minutes. The ships offer free WIFI, complimentary tea, bilingual (Chinese and English) audio guides, and traditional BaYu cultural performances. The cruises have successfully hosted receptions for numerous political leaders and foreign dignitaries, as well as international and domestic conferences such as the Asian Parliamentary Peace Association, Asia-Pacific City Mayors’ Summit, G20 Deputy Finance Ministers and Central Bank Deputies Meeting, and the Mayors’ International Advisory Annual Meeting, enhancing the reputation of Chongqing’s Liangjiang tours worldwide. The cruise ship features a catamaran design, with an exquisite exterior, high-end and elegant decoration, and a large-span, pillar-free design. The entire four-story hall is free of pillars, and the ship is designed with full-glass, fully transparent viewing, offering an extremely open and broad viewing experience.
The ‘Chaotian Haoyue’ cruise operates on the ‘Golden Triangle’ premium tour route, named for its triangular-shaped tour route. This route extends beyond the traditional Liangjiang tour to sail towards Changjiahui and Chaotianmen Bridge, with a sailing time of 60 minutes. It not only adds close-up views of Chaotianmen Bridge, the Grand Theater, Changjiahui, and the French Concession but also offers a panoramic view of the Yuzhong Peninsula and the confluence of the two rivers, allowing visitors more time and a broader perspective to see more attractions. This truly reflects the three-dimensional, dynamic, close-up, and comprehensive characteristics of the cruise, making the viewing experience more complete and exciting. The ship offers free WIFI, complimentary tea, bilingual (Chinese and English) audio guides, and traditional BaYu cultural performances.
The cruise is open to the public all year round from 20:00 to 21:30.
